===Assignment to Hrathen===
The seon was given to Hrathen and he kept her in a steel box with an elaborate locking system; he also kept the box itself well hidden.{{book ref|Elantris|12}} Hrathen believed that the church would be embarrassed if common people knew that it used the magic that it condemned.{{book ref|Elantris|12}} Seons cannot pass through solid matter{{wob ref|7816}} so Hrathen's seon was imprisoned, although she made no effort to escape when the box was opened.{{book ref|Elantris|12}} She remained unfailingly obedient, but Hrathen still felt disgust and distrust towards all seons, more so than other gyorns.{{book ref|Elantris|12}} Hrathen's seon was generally forbidden to speak, and Hrathen sometimes left the box unopened for months.{{book ref|Elantris|12}} Their relationship was completely different from the loving connections seen between Aonic characters and their seons (such as [[Raoden]]'s with [[Ien]]){{book ref|Elantris|16}} and Hrathen's thoughts and actions were incongruous with what is known about the usual nature of the human-seon bond.{{annotationwob ref|Elantris|chapter=16|link=annotation-elantris-chapter-161965}}{{wob ref|10049}}

==Attributes and Abilities==
{{for|Seon}}
Hrathen's seon appears to have the same powers as other seons, including the ability to instantly communicate through other seons.{{book ref|Elantris|2}}{{book ref|Elantris|12}} She obeys Hrathen's commands and refers to him as "my lord", which would seem to indicate that the two are bonded.{{annotationwob ref|Elantris|chapter=16|link=annotation-elantris-chapter-161965}} The seon was presumably given to Hrathen by a process called Passing.{{annotationwob ref|Elantris|chapter=34|link=annotation-elantris-chapter-342076}}
